The basic PQM comes equipped with one output relay; the control option supplies three
additional output relays. The PQM output relays have form C contacts (normally open (NO),
normally closed (NC), and common (COM)). The contact rating for each relay is 5 A resistive
and 5 A inductive at 250 V AC. Consult Section 1.3: Specifications on page –13 for contact
ratings under other conditions. The wiring diagrams show the state of the relay contacts
with no control power applied; that is, when the relays are not energized. Relay contact
wiring depends on how the relay operation is programmed in the
setpoint group (see Section 4.4: S3 Output Relays on page –37).
ALARM RELAY (Terminals 43 / 44 / 45): A selected alarm condition activates the alarm
relay. Alarms can be enabled or disabled for each feature to ensure only desired
conditions cause an alarm. If an alarm is required when control power is not present,
indicating that monitoring is not available, select
S3: OUTPUT RELAYS \ ALARM RELAY \ ALARM OPERATION
relay through the
setpoint. The NC/COM contacts are normally open going to a closed state on an
alarm. If UNLATCHED mode is selected with setpoint
S3: OUTPUT RELAYS \ ALARM RELAY \ ALARM ACTIVATION , the alarm relay
automatically resets when the alarm condition disappears. For LATCHED mode, the
key must be pressed (or serial port reset command received) to reset the
RESET
alarm relay. Refer to Section 5.3.1: Alarms on page –21 for all the displayed alarm
messages.
AUXILIARY RELAYS 1,2,3 (OPTION) (Terminals 34 to 42): Additional output relays can
be configured for most of the alarms listed in Section 5.3.1: Alarms on page –21. When
an alarm feature is assigned to an auxiliary relay, it acts as a control feature. When
the setpoint is exceeded for a control feature, the output relay changes state and the
appropriate AUX LED lights but no indication is given on the display. The auxiliary
relays can also be programmed to function as kWh, kvarh, and kVAh pulse outputs.
With the control (C) option installed the PQM has four programmable switch inputs that
can be used for numerous functions. The figure below shows the internal circuitry of the
switches .
